Abstract

In order to suppress the influence of accidental reflections on a target which is marked with reflectors in the case of illumination with polarised radiation, the two reflection components are separated by use of a polarisation-selective element in the beam path. The method thus modifies the desired reflection in a deliberate manner, while leaving the undesired reflection uninfluenced. <IMAGE>

Die Erfindung betrifft ein Verfahren zur Unterdrückung des Einflusses von ungewollten Reflexionen auf einem mit Reflektoren markierten Ziel.The invention relates to a method for suppressing the influence of unwanted reflections on a target marked with reflectors.

Wenn man ein Ziel mit polarisierter Strahlung beleuchtet - also zum Beispiel mit linear polarisiertem Licht aus Laserdioden - dann treten zwei Arten von Reflexionen am beleuchteten Ziel auf:When you illuminate a target with polarized radiation - for example with linearly polarized light from laser diodes - two types of reflections occur at the illuminated target:

  • - einerseits die gewollte Reflexion durch den (die) das Ziel markierenden Reflektor(en)- on the one hand the desired reflection by the target (s) marking reflector (s)
  • - andererseits die ungewollten Reflexionen an der restlichen - nicht markierten - Oberfläche des Zieles.- on the other hand, the unwanted reflections on the rest - not marked - surface of the target.

Will man nun mit einem Sensor - z.B. einem optoelektronischen Sensor - die exakte Position der Zielmarkierungen, nämlich der Reflektoren, vermessen, so stört die ungewollte Reflexionskomponente.If you now want to measure the exact position of the target markings, namely the reflectors, with a sensor - for example an optoelectronic sensor - then the unwanted reflection component interferes.

The sensor S consists of an optical system O with a CCD matrix or a CCD line sensor, a position-sensitive photodiode, a quadrant photodiode of an equivalent position-sensitive detector arrangement D , onto which the reflectors R are imaged. From the position of the image on the detector D , the position of the reflector R and thus the target Z can be determined via a simple geometric relationship, and with several reflectors also the position and orientation of the target Z can be determined.

This reflector reflects the incident illuminating beam S B back in parallel as beam S R.

For example, linearly polarized light is converted into such circular polarization. After one or three or an odd number of reflections, the direction of rotation of the polarization is reversed to its opposite. If this reflected radiation now passes through the λ / 4 plate again - cf. Fig. 2 - so the direction of polarization is orthogonal to the incoming polarization.
